Greedy best first search time complexity

WebTime Complexity: The worst case time complexity of Greedy best first search is O(b m). Space Complexity: The worst case space complexity of Greedy best first search is … WebProperties of Search Algorithms. Completeness: A search algorithm is complete when it returns a solution for any input if at least one solution exists for that particular input. Optimality: If the solution deduced by the algorithm is the best solution, i.e. it has the lowest path cost, then that solution is considered as the optimal solution. Time and Space …

Heuristic Search Algorithms Problem Solving - Data Science and AI

Weband search. However, the maximum a posteriori (MAP) inference for DPP which plays an important role in many applications is NP-hard, and even the popular greedy algorithm can still be too computationally expensive to be used in large-scale real-time scenarios. To overcome the computational challenge, in this paper, WebOct 11, 2024 · The time complexity is lesser when compared to BFS. DFS does not require much more search. Disadvantages of DFS DFS does not always guarantee to give a solution. As DFS goes deep down, it may get trapped in an infinite loop. 3. Depth-limited search Depth-limited works similarly to depth-first search. cynthia bohn https://jimmybastien.com

Fast Greedy MAP Inference for Determinantal Point Process …

Greedy Best-First Search is an AI search algorithm that attempts to find the most promising path from a given starting point to a goal. The algorithm works by evaluating the cost of each possible path and then expanding the path with the lowest cost. WebMay 11, 2024 · Greedy Best First Search, on the other hand, uses less memory, but does not provide the optimality and completeness guarantees of A*. So, which algorithm is the "best" depends on the context, but both are "best"-first searches. Note: in practice, you may not use any of these algorithms: you may e.g. use, instead, IDA*. Upvote 0 … WebAug 18, 2024 · Approach 1: Greedy Best First Search Algorithm In the greedy best first algorithm, we select the path that appears to be the most promising at any moment. Here, by the term most promising we mean the path from which the estimated cost of reaching the destination node is the minimum. cynthia bohannon dc

Informed Search CS 331: Artificial Intelligence Informed …

Category:Informed Search CS 331: Artificial Intelligence Informed …

Tags:Greedy best first search time complexity

Greedy best first search time complexity

Efficient MIP techniques for computing the relaxation complexity

WebIn most cases, the time complexity of greedy best-first search can be better than BFS’s . The space complexity of greedy best-first search is similar to its time complexity. … WebJun 13, 2024 · Greedy best first search algorithm always chooses the path which is best at that moment and closest to the goal. It is the combination of Breadth First Search and Depth First Search. With the help of Best First Search, at each step, we can choose the most promising node. In this search example, we are using two lists which are opened …

Greedy best first search time complexity

Did you know?

WebNov 25, 2024 · The main algorithms that fall under this definition are Breadth-First Search (BFS) ... the total time complexity is , where is the number of vertices and is the number of edges in the graph. 4. Dijkstra’s … WebAug 9, 2024 · This algorithm will traverse the shortest path first in the queue. The time complexity of the algorithm is given by O(n*logn). Variants of Best First Search. The …

WebA* (pronounced "A-star") is a graph traversal and path search algorithm, which is used in many fields of computer science due to its completeness, optimality, and optimal efficiency. One major practical drawback is its () space complexity, as it stores all generated nodes in memory.Thus, in practical travel-routing systems, it is generally outperformed by … WebMay 11, 2024 · In general, the greedy BFS is also not optimal, that is, the path found may not be the optimal one. In general, the time complexity is O(bm), where b is the …

WebMay 3, 2024 · The worst-case time complexity for Best First Search is O(n * log n) where n is the number of nodes. In the worst case, we may … WebSep 22, 2024 · Here’s the pseudocode for the best first search algorithm: 4. Comparison of Hill Climbing and Best First Search. The two algorithms have a lot in common, so their advantages and disadvantages are somewhat similar. For instance, neither is guaranteed to find the optimal solution. For hill climbing, this happens by getting stuck in the local ...

http://chalmersgu-ai-course.github.io/AI-lecture-slides/lecture2.html

WebMinimize estimated cost to reach a goal: Greedy search The simplest best-first strategy is to minimize the estimated cost to reach the goal, i.e., always expand the node that … billy ray hightowerWebJan 19, 2024 · What is the time complexity as a function of the path length? What is the space complexity as a function of the path length? How does the goal affect the search? Uniform-cost search. Weighted graphs: ... Greedy best-first search A* search Admissible and consistent heuristics Heuristic search. cynthia bohannon illinois national guardWebWhat is time complexity of greedy best-first search algorithm? Time Complexity: The worst case time complexity of Greedy best first search is O(bm). Space Complexity: The worst case space complexity of Greedy best first search is O(bm). Where, m is the maximum depth of the search space. Complete: Greedy best-first search is also … cynthia bolen obituaryWebNov 3, 2024 · I can't understand why the worst-case time complexity of greedy best-first search is O(b^m). In my opinion, greedy best-first search doesn't allow to track back, … billy ray ingramcynthia bohnerWebMay 16, 2007 · I know that the worst-case space and time complexity of greedy best-first search is O (b^m). However, if you have a really good heuristic, you can reduce that quite a bit, but that depends on the problem you're doing. What do you need this for, exactly? Maybe there's a more efficient search algorithm you can use. billy ray ivey iiiWebThe 2007–2008 financial crisis, or Global Financial Crisis (GFC), was a severe worldwide economic crisis that occurred in the early 21st century. It was the most serious financial crisis since the Great Depression (1929). Predatory lending targeting low-income homebuyers, excessive risk-taking by global financial institutions, and the bursting of the … cynthia boline obituary